#4deaa5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4deaa5 is composed of 30.2% red, 91.8%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.5%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 153.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.9% and a lightness of 61%. #4deaa5 color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#00d54b.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#4deaa5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4deaa5 has RGB values of R:77, G:234, B:165 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 5106341.

Hex triplet 4deaa5 #4deaa5
RGB Decimal 77, 234, 165 rgb(77,234,165)
RGB Percent 30.2, 91.8, 64.7 rgb(30.2%,91.8%,64.7%)
CMYK 67, 0, 29, 8
HSL 153.6°, 78.9, 61 hsl(153.6,78.9%,61%)
HSV (or HSB) 153.6°, 67.1, 91.8
Web Safe 66ff99 #66ff99
CIE-LAB 83.514, -56.533, 21.819
XYZ 39.272, 63.136, 45.712
xyY 0.265, 0.426, 63.136
CIE-LCH 83.514, 60.597, 158.896
CIE-LUV 83.514, -62.985, 40.659
Hunter-Lab 79.458, -50.829, 21.512
Binary 01001101, 11101010, 10100101

Shades and Tints of #4deaa5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f09 is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.
